CO2 laser peel a CO2 laser peel penetrates deeper than the more traditional chemicalpeels and can improve the appearance of scars, pigmentation, and texture issues. Because this treatment requires a longer recovery time, starting at six months before the wedding ensures skin will be ready well before the wedding.
Dermatologic photoaging treatments include: Chemicalpeels if at-home exfoliation treatments arent showing the improvement youre looking for, consider a chemicalpeel. This is a more advanced exfoliation procedure that removes outer layers of skin and promotes the production of new, healthy skin cells.

As dermaplaning only affects the top few layers of skin, it is considered a minimally invasive treatment, involving less risk than other treatments. According to Hughes, freshly dermaplaned skin can be perfect to enhance the results of chemicalpeeltreatments, facials and microneedling.
